Understanding the CAE Speaking Exam Structure
The CAE (Cambridge English: Advanced) speaking exam is designed to evaluate your ability to communicate effectively in English at a high level. The exam typically lasts about 15 minutes and involves two candidates and two examiners. The format consists of four parts, each testing different aspects of speaking skills.
Part 1: Interview
- Duration: Approximately 2 minutes
- Purpose: To answer general questions about yourself, your interests, studies, work, and experiences.
- Focus: Fluency and ability to give extended answers.
Part 2: Long Turn
- Duration: 4 minutes (2 minutes per candidate)
- Task: Each candidate is given two photographs and asked to speak for about one minute comparing and contrasting them.
- Focus: Ability to organize thoughts and express comparisons clearly.
Part 3: Collaborative Task
- Duration: Approximately 4 minutes
- Task: Candidates discuss a task together, such as making decisions, solving problems, or discussing opinions based on prompts.
- Focus: Interaction, negotiation, and ability to express and justify opinions.
Part 4: Discussion
- Duration: About 4 minutes
- Task: A more abstract discussion based on the topic introduced in Part 3.
- Focus: Depth of argumentation, use of complex language, and ability to sustain a discussion.
Key Skills Tested in the CAE Speaking Exam
To excel in the CAE speaking exam, candidates must demonstrate proficiency across multiple linguistic and communicative skills:
- Fluency and Coherence: Speak smoothly without unnecessary pauses and organize ideas logically.
- Lexical Resource: Use a wide range of vocabulary appropriately and precisely.
- Grammatical Range and Accuracy: Employ complex sentence structures correctly and consistently.
- Pronunciation: Use clear pronunciation with appropriate intonation and stress to enhance communication.
- Interactive Communication: Engage effectively with the examiner and other candidate, responding appropriately and maintaining the flow of conversation.
Practical Tips for Preparing for the CAE Speaking Exam
Effective preparation for the CAE speaking exam involves targeted practice and strategic learning. Here are essential tips to help you succeed:
1. Familiarize Yourself with the Exam Format
Understanding the exam structure reduces anxiety and allows you to focus on delivering your best performance. Practice each part separately, focusing on the specific skills required.
2. Expand Your Vocabulary
- Learn topic-specific vocabulary related to common CAE themes such as education, environment, technology, and social issues.
- Practice using idiomatic expressions and phrasal verbs where appropriate to demonstrate lexical flexibility.
3. Practice Speaking Regularly

4. Develop Listening and Interaction Skills
The CAE speaking exam requires interactive communication, so practice listening carefully and responding thoughtfully to your partner’s ideas.
5. Use Model Answers and Sample Questions
Review sample questions and model answers to understand what examiners expect. Try to produce answers of similar length and complexity.
6. Time Your Responses
Practice speaking within the time limits to manage your responses effectively during the exam.
